Industrial Cellular Router
Product ID: TR-344
TR-344 Industrial LTE Router is an industrial cellular router that is rendered with industrial grade protection, wide temperature range, wide voltage range and so on. It is able to construct a high speed and reliable cellular network of transmission easily.

Comprehensive Network Redundancy
It has guaranteed continuous connectivity of 4G full - band WiFi 802.11n (up to 300Mbps) dual SIM standby, triple backup switching (wired/WiFi/4G) and 5 auto - adaptive 100Mbps Ethernet ports.
Dual - path Wide - voltage Power Supply
Has DC 5 - 30V wide - range input, two power supply choices (DC jack and terminal) as a redundancy, as well as acceptable in complex power industrial conditions and consumes less than 400mA of current.
Industrial - grade Installation Design
It is small in size, (93x118x24mm without antenna) and is mounted to the DIN rail, which makes it simple to install in an industrial system, and is also space-saving.
Excellent Performance in Harsh Environment
Operates stably between -20 and 75 (storage: -40 to 80) and 5 - 95% non - condensing humidity, can be used in harsh industrial environments.

Case
A European industrial pioneer with scattered manufacturing and energy centers had a challenge in gathering energy data in an inefficient way: technicians used laptops to make on-site records, which led to delays and disjointed data, which could not be easily optimized and reached compliance.
It changed their working process by adopting the TR-344 Industrial Router. Its 4G/5G cellular connection allowed long-range, automatic transmission of data of distributed meters and sensors in real-time, removing on-site work which required a laptop.
The integration with the existing devices was ensured by the compatibility of the router with the main energy protocols (e.g., DL/T 645, IEC 62056) and the flexibility of LAN/RS485 interfaces, and the stability of real-time flows was provided by the dual-core processing.
The energy data is now concentrated in one platform and this will help the team to have holistic and up to date information. Technicians specialize in functions that are critical rather than manual logging, and informed decisions are made based on data and triggers smarter energy consumption and compliance with regulatory policies.
The reliability of the TR-344 at the industrial level has seen it form the backbone of the business energy management strategy.
